Description: 

Two circuits are set up, both LRC. First with a variable capacitor and fixed inductor. Second with a fixed capacitor and a coil and movable iron core.

Purpose: 
The effect of variable C and variable L is shown.
Parts: 


oscilloscope (14-1)
2 decade resistor boxes
2 decade capacitor boxes
2 8.2 mH coils
2 demo tables
function generator (Dh2)
12 patch cables
